    Management Reporting Analyst

    Key Responsibilities:

    Management and Financial Reporting

    • Ensure the integrity and accuracy of financial results used in strategic decision-making
    • Deliver consistent, high-quality financial and management reporting across:
    • South Africa
    • International
    • Combined South Africa & International
    • NBL
    • Heineken Beverages Group
    • Maintain and reconcile key reporting models and ensure alignment with:
    • SAP/BIP/BPC
    • CIL reports
    • Other relevant internal platforms
    • Reconcile results between different reporting systems and ensure completeness and consistency
    • Support CIL reporting and provide control oversight where required

    Month-End and Reporting Cadence

    • Proactive planning and stakeholder communication
    • Consistent and punctual delivery of all outputs (in full, on time, to the required quality)
    • Suggesting and implementing improvements to reporting workbooks and platforms
    • Maintain high levels of urgency and attention to detail throughout the reporting cycle
    • Prepare group-level monthly journals, including supporting calculations and analysis

    Key Reporting Deliverables

    Responsible for compiling and/or contributing to:

    • Flash reporting
    • Business Performance Reviews (BPR)
    • Heineken Beverages Board and SA Board reports
    • Internal Management Team (MT) and Leadership Forum, reporting at varying levels
    • Remgro reporting (secretarial and financial departments)
    • Ad hoc reporting as requested by stakeholders

    Analysis and Insight Generation

    • Conduct analytical reviews of performance, identifying root causes and opportunities
    • Collaborate across departments to gather inputs and align on key messages and reasons for performance
    • Recommend and follow through on changes based on insights gathered
    • Support ad hoc investigations and special projects

    Systems, Controls and Automation

    • Support system control checks and validation processes
    • Assist in the development and enhancement of automated governance and control processes
    • Participate in the design and testing of new reports and reporting dashboards
    • Identify improvement areas and drive automation initiatives to enhance reporting efficiency

    Statutory Reporting Support

    • Ensure deadlines for interim and year-end statutory reporting are met
    • Assist with ad hoc statutory requests, including:
    • IFRS-based queries
    • Headline earnings and EBITDA calculations
    • Reconciliations between statutory and management reporting
    • Maintain accuracy and consistency between statutory and other reporting platforms

    Collaboration and Customer Service

    • Build and maintain constructive working relationships with internal and external stakeholders
    • Provide excellent customer service in responding to queries and information requests
    • Contribute to a collaborative, solutions-driven team culture

    Continuous Improvement

    • Support ongoing development of reporting processes, templates, and governance
    • Drive quality and efficiency through improvements and standardisation
    • Use time post-deliverables efficiently to work on reporting enhancements or analytical tools

    Job Requirements:

    Education:

    • Qualified Chartered Accountant CA(SA)

    Experience & Attributes:

    Experience:

    • Minimum 2–3 years post-articles experience in a financial reporting or analytics role
    • Strong experience with Microsoft Excel is essential
    • Knowledge of SAP, SAP BW/BI, SAP BPC, and Analysis for Office is highly advantageous
    • Demonstrated ability to manage and prioritise multiple tasks in a fast-paced environment
    • Experience working in cross-functional teams and/or multinational organisations
